Pratinjau/pilihan tema yang mudah dan elegan (terang atau gelap) untuk aplikasi VCL plus demo HighDPI
Tautan terkait: https://www.embarcadero.com/ - https://learndelphi.org/
Dengan vclthemeSelector Anda dapat dengan mudah menambahkan pemilih tema modern dan elegan untuk aplikasi Delphi VCL Anda. Formulir ini menunjukkan semua gaya VCL yang termasuk dalam aplikasi Anda, kemudian mengaturnya dalam baris dan kolom yang ditentukan. Anda dapat menentukan untuk memasukkan atau tidak opsi 'Windows' yang tidak bergaya.


Gunakan demo vclthemeselectorlauncher yang ada di folder demo untuk mengujinya, dan lihat bagaimana mudah digunakan, seperti dalam contoh ini:
var
LStyleName: string;
LExcludeWindows: boolean;
LMaxRows, LMaxCols: Integer;
begin
LStyleName := TStyleManager.ActiveStyle. Name ;
LExcludeWindows := False;
LMaxRows := 3 ;
LMaxCols := 4 ;
if ShowVCLThemeSelector(LStyleName, LExcludeWindows, LMaxRows, LMaxCols) then
TStyleManager.SetStyle(LStyleName);
end ; Lisensi: CBVCLSTYLEPREVIEW didasarkan pada vclstylePreview (vcl.styles.ext) dari: github.com/rruz/vcl-styles-utils dengan dukungan DPI tinggi penuh, dan dirilis di bawah lisensi Apache 2.0.
Juga termasuk dalam repositori ini, Anda dapat menemukan contoh lengkap dari aplikasi yang diaktifkan bertema HighDPI yang menggunakan vclthemeselector untuk mengubah tema. Anda dapat menjalankan demo dari: demo bin modernAppdemo.exe.




PERINGATAN: Untuk mengedit dan menyusun demo, Anda harus terlebih dahulu mengunduh: IConfontSimagelist komponen gratis di sini ... dan komponen gratis svgiconimagelist di sini ...
Anda juga dapat menggunakan komponen styled, mengaktifkan arahan kompiler styledcomponents dalam demo. Anda harus terlebih dahulu mengunduh styledcomponents di sini ...

Demo ini terinspirasi oleh demo TSPLITVIEW (Perangkat Lunak Asli adalah Hak Cipta (C) 2015 Embarcadero Technologies, Inc.) dan dirilis di bawah lisensi Apache 2.0.

Vclthemeselector dan vclthemeselectorlauncher kompatibel dari Delphi XE5 hingga 12, dengan beberapa perbedaan dengan dukungan DPI tinggi.
ModernAppDemo kompatibel dengan Delphi Delphi 12, 11, 10.4, 10.3, 10.2 dan 10.1 (pemberitahuan: 10.1 PNG Format aliran gambar di dalam biolife.xml tidak kompatibel: Gunakan file biolife.xml lama).
20 Nov 2024
26 Apr 2024
20 Okt 2023
04 Mar 2023
15 Sep 2022
10 Apr 2022
16 Feb 2022
19 Okt 2021
16 Okt 2021
23 Agustus 2021
24 Jan 2021
30 Agustus 2020
19 Juni 2020
11 Juni 2020
09 Juni 2020
17 Mei 2020
27 Apr 2020
25 Apr 2020